Let’s dive into the idiom 「子醜寅卯」. Its definition and application are outlined below.
Four earthly branches. Mostly refers to things and principles.
The Mandarin pronunciation of this idiom is :
zǐ chǒu yín mǎo
while its Cantonese pinyin is :
ji2 chau2 yan4 maau5
